Summary: Data warehouses are the primary means by which businesses can gain competitive advantage through analyzing and using the information stored in their computerized systems. Data Warehousing in the Real World provides comprehensive guidelines and techniques for the delivery of decision support solutions using open-systems data warehouses. Written by practitioners for practitioners, this book describes each stage of the implementation process in detail.
